IT Developer
Willi
Bianyosa
Contact
Phone
+62 81 215 502 97
Address
Jeruk RT 05 RW 10, Kepek, Wonosari, Gunung
Kidul, Yogyakarta
Email
Website
haxor.id
About Me
Hai nama saya Willy, saya lulusan Teknik
Elektronika Universitas Negeri Yogyakarta. Saya
adalah seseorang yang gemar akan
pemrograman komputer, elektronika, jaringan
dan server, serta keamanan komputer.
Experiences
Software Engineer - PT. XAI Syndicate
International
Develop Taxi booking app, crowfunding
web app, and company portofolio website
2021
Educational Background
Computer and Network Engineering
2019 - Now
Universitas Negeri Yogyakarta
Electronic Engineering
2016 - 2019
SMK Negeri 1 Karanganyar
Skills
- PHP
- Python
- C++
WebDev - STIEBI
STIEBI Tebet Web Developer
2020
WebDev - Jakarta Semesta
Jakarta Semesta Web Developer
- IoT
- PLC
- Arduino
- Proteus
- WeBots
- Database
Hoby
Programming, Reading, Travelling
Language
Bahasa Indonesia
English
Javenese
Vocational High School
University
Internship IoT Engineer - PT. Inamas
Sintesis Teknologi
Develop android app to monitor plants in
greenhouse
Develop webdashboard to control android
application
Develop Backend Rest API for application
2022
- Laravel - CI - Java
- HTML - CSS - JS
- Linux - Sysadmin - Networking
Project on Campus
Pada project ini saya membuat simulasi menggunakan factory IO dengan kontrol PLC yang
diprogram pada CX-Programmer. Cara kerja dari sistem ini, terdapat batas atas dan juga
batas bawah dimana ketika air sudah mencapai batas bawah secara otomatis pompa akan
mengisi tandon sampai batas atas, ketika sudah mencapai batas atas maka pompa akan
mati, proses akan terus berulang sampai sistem dimatikan.
Simulasi Sistem Tandon AIR Otomatis
Sama seperti project sebelumnya, disini saya membuat simulasi sebuah pabrik dengan mesin
pengepakan yang dikontrol menggunakan PLC. Cara kerjanya, terdapat produk base bagian
tubuh dan juga bagian kepala, yang masing masing part berbeda warna, tugas dari sistem ini
adalah akan menyatukan bagian tubuh dan kepala sesuai dengan warnanya. Ketika sudah
dilakukan packing, product tersebut dishortir lagi menuju conveyor yang sesuai dengan
warnanya.
Simulasi Sistem Pengepakan Otomatis dan Shortir barang berdasarkan warna
Pada project ini saya membuat miniatur Smart Home dengan menggunakan arduino,
LCD, XBee, Sensor Gas (MQ2), Sensor Flame, Motor, LED, dan Speaker. Pada sistem ini
terdapat 2 rangkaian, dimana salah satu rangkaian akan berfungsi sebagai
transmitter, sedangkan yang lainnya adalah receiver. Cara kerja dari alat ini adalah
ketika sensor mendeteksi adanya gas, maka rangkaian transmitter akan menampilkan
text terdapatnya kebocoran gas pada layar LCD setelah itu mengirimkan perintah ke
rangkaian reveiver untuk menyalakan Lampu LED dan Speaker. Jika sudah tidak ada
kebocoran gas, maka sistem akan berhenti. Sedangkan jika terdapat api, rangkaian
transmitter akan menampilkan teks adanya api pada LCD dan mengirimkan perintah
kerangkaian receiver untuk menyalakan speaker, LED, dan motor listrik. Jika sudah tidak
ada api, maka sistem akan berhenti. Sementara itu jika terdapat api dan gas,
sistemnya akan melakukan hal sama seperti terdapat api.
Miniatur Smart Home - Gas & Flame Detections
Sama seperti project sebelumnya, disini saya membuat simulasi sebuah pabrik dengan sistem
shortir yang dikontrol menggunakan PLC. Cara kerjanya, terdapat produk dengan ketinggian
barang dan warna yang berbeda beda. Tugas dari sistem ini adalah mengelompokkan terlebih
dahulu produk agar warnanya sama, kemudian jika sudah warnanya sama dikelompokkan lagi
sesuai dengan ketinggiannya. Produk dengan ketinggian rendah, sedang, dan tinggi akan
dibawa menuju conveyor sesuai dengan kategorinya.
Simulasi Sistem Shortir barang berdasarkan warna dan ketinggian
Pada project ini saya membuat 2 simulasi robot penyusur dinding menggunakan webots
dengan 2 kontrol yang yang berbeda yakni kondisisional dan fuzzy. Cara kerja dari robot ini
adalah robot akan menyusuri dinding sesuai dengan pola atau kontur dari ruangan yang
berbeda sesuai medan yang disediakan. Untuk menjalankan robot ini saya buat kontroller
kondisional terlebih dulu untuk pertama kali robot running dari titik start ke titik finish. Lalu
setelahnya saya buat kontroller lagi menggunakan teknik fuzzifikasi untuk pengendalian
robotnya dari titik running start dan finish yang sama. Kemudian saya teliti dan bandingkan
performa diantara keduanya, mana yang lebih baik dari segi kecepatan, ketepatan, dan waktu
sampai ketitik finish.
Simulasi Robot penyusur dinding dengan kontrol Kondisional dan Fuzzy
Project on Work
HaxorID merupakan webarsip data peretasan situs global yang saya kembangkan secara
pribadi pada tahun 2021. Dijalankan pada server sendiri dengan teknologi PHP, PostgreeSQL,
HTML, CSS, dan juga JS. Saat ini sudah ada lebih dari 130 ribu data arsip yang tersimpan.
HaxorID
Redicar merupakan proyek yang saya kembangkan bersama dengan tim developer dari PT.
Xai Syndicate International. Ini merupakan aplikasi untuk memesan kendaraan secara online
seperti gojek oleh client asal malaysia (redilabs). Aplikasi ini dikembangkan dengan
menggunakan Java.
Redicar (Taxi Booking App)
Redi2infaq merupakan adalah aplikasi web untuk berdonasi dengan tujuan menggalang data
untuk suatu kegiatan amal tertentu. Aplikasi ini dikembangkan oleh PT. Xai Syndicate
International dengan client asal malaysia (redilabs) dengan menggunakan teknologi Code
Igniter, MySQL, HTML, CSS, dan JS.
Redi2infaq (Crowfunding WebApp)
Pada saat bekerja di PT. XAI Syndicate International, saya mendapat proyek untuk
mengembangkan situs web milik perusahaan sendiri maupun milik client. Situs website milik
client dikembangkan dengan beberapa teknologi, diantaranya hanya berupa situs statis (HTML,
CSS, JS) ataupun situs dinamis dengan teknologi php native, laravel, atau codeigniter.
Web Company Profile
Pada saat bekerja sebagai freelance di kampus jakarta semesta dan STIEBI Tebet, saya
mendapat proyek untuk membuat situs website kampus milik mereka. Sesuai dengan
permintaan, website kampus milik mereka saya kembangkan dengan menggunakan
wordpress.
University Website
Amanda merupakan aplikasi IoT untuk memantau kondisi tanaman termasuk juga dengan
nutrisi pada pertanian hidroponik yang ditanam pada greenhouse. Selain dapat melakukan
pemantauan, aplikasi ini juga dapat mengendalikan peralatan pertanian didalam greenhouse
sesuai dengan perintah pada aplikasi. Dibangun dengan dua mode transmisi yakni cloud dan
local, serta bekerja secara onsite maupun offsite. Dengan dua teknologi transmisi itu, aplikasi
tetap dapat bekerja meskipun dalam keadaan tanpa internet. Aplikasi ini dikembangkan
menggunakan block programming (java), mqtt, dan firebase.
Amanda (Aplikasi Pemantau Tanaman Anda)
Amanda dashboard merupakan web dashboard untuk mengontrol aplikasi amanda. Didalam
dashboard ini terdapat konfigurasi untuk menyambungkan aplikasi kedalam backend,
memantau dan mengontrol pertanian seperti layaknya aplikasi, memanajemen pengguna
yang dapat mengakses aplikasi, serta melihat statistik atau data historis yang dibaca oleh
sensor pertanian. Amanda Dashboard dikembangkan dengan teknologi PHP Native (OOP),
mysql, firebase, html, bootstrap, dan js.
Amanda Dashboard
Amanda Backend adalah sebuah Rest API yang digunakan sebagai mesin pengendali antara
aplikasi dengan peralatan fisik seperti sensor maupun peralatan lain. Dijalankan pada server
Raspberry Pi, dengan teknologi python sebagai bahasa pemrogramannya.
Amanda Backend